BRITAIN could be frozen out of international co-operation to fight corruption because of its shock decision to drop the bribery inquiry into defence giant BAE Systems.
The Government last week cited 'national security' when it ended the two-year Serious Fraud Office inquiry into allegedly corrupt payments to Saudi Arabian officials.See the full content of this document
